Market Overview
Washington DC is pricier ($625K median vs $507K), a difference of about $118K. Washington DC moves faster, with homes averaging 21 days on market compared to 22 in Woodbridge. Woodbridge offers a lower entry point at $145K–$2.9M.

Is Washington DC or Woodbridge more affordable?
Woodbridge is more affordable with a median home price of $507K, compared to $625K in Washington DC. Both cities offer a wide range of housing options, from condos and townhomes to single-family homes. Washington DC prices range from $200K–$5M+. Woodbridge prices range from $145K–$2.9M.
